Report: Teams reached out to Connor, who still intends to re-up with Jets

Though Kyle Connor's intent is still to negotiate and sign a contract with the Winnipeg Jets, some teams reached out to the winger's camp Wednesday on the first day of the restricted free-agent speaking period, according to TSN's Pierre LeBrun.

Connor, a pending RFA, buried 34 goals and produced 66 points while playing all 82 games in his second full campaign with Winnipeg.

The 22-year-old notched 31 goals and 57 points while appearing in 76 regular-season contests in 2017-18.

Connor is coming off his entry-level contract, which carried a cap hit of $925,000. The Jets drafted him 17th overall in 2015.

The window for teams to speak with RFAs from other clubs opened Wednesday morning at midnight.

Winnipeg has five RFAs to sign this summer, including Connor and fellow 30-goal scorer Patrik Laine, according to CapFriendly.
